Due to the traffic pressure and the demand of population movement,the construction of subway has become an important goal of urban construction.However,in the construction and operation of subways,surface settlement is inevitable.If the settlement exceeds the safety limits of deformation,it will bring incalculable harm to people’s personal safety and economic development.Synthetic aperture radar interferometry(In SAR),with its large monitoring range,high spatial and temporal resolution,and non-contact characteristics,has been widely used in monitoring geological hazards such as earthquakes,landslides,and surface subsidence.In this paper,we use PS-In SAR technology and SBAS-In SAR technology to monitor and extract the subsidence along the subway in Nanchang area,and use the geodetector model to perform the discretization and factor detection for five factors:road density,water density,elevation,soil and lithology,factor interaction detection,and construct the ground subsidence sensitivity map based on the convolutional neural network U-net model.The main research is as follows.(1)The 68-view Sentinel-1A uplift image data of Nanchang main urban area were processed by SBAS-In SAR technique and PS-In SAR technique to obtain the subsidence rate and cumulative deformation from June 2017 to December 2021,and 34 pairs of image interference pairs were selected to calculate the mean value of coherence coefficient,which were all greater than 0.5.The SBAS-In SAR and PS-In SAR results were extracted.In SAR and PS-In SAR results,30 random common points were extracted,and the deformation trends tended to be consistent,and the correlation coefficient was 0.84563 by Pearson correlation analysis,which verified the reliability of the subsidence information obtained by SBAS-In SAR.(2)Based on SBAS-In SAR technology,the deformation maps within the 2-km buffer zone along the four metro lines in the study area were extracted.Among them,a large subsidence funnel area exists on both sides of the road along the interval from Kongmu Lake to Changjiang Road Station of Line 1,and the deformation trend is more obvious.The settlement area of Line 2 is distributed in South Road Station and Nanchang East Station,and the southwest of Line 2 is Nanchang Jiulong Lake Development Zone,where Jiulong Lake is in the development stage and the settlement may be related to the construction.Line3 settlement area is mainly distributed in the middle section and the southern section,the middle section of Jiangling station in April 2020 showed a strong settlement trend,the southern section of the Silver Triangle North station settlement trend is more moderate.The settlement area of Line 4 is distributed between Yufeng Street and Lizhuang Mountain area,and between Qili Street and Fishtail Island area,where the settlement phenomenon is more serious and dangerous,and the accumulated deformation all reach-65 mm.(3)Road density,water density,soil,lithology and elevation were selected as the driving factors,and the correlation between the spatial distribution of each driving factor and the subsidence rate was explained by using the divergence of geographic detectors and factor detection and interaction detection.The subsidence sensitivity map was drawn using U-net model prediction,and the results showed that the area of very high sensitive area of Line 1accounted for 45.48%,the area of very high sensitive area of Line 2 was the highest,the area of low sensitive area of Metro Line 3 was the highest distribution,and the area of very high sensitive area of Line 4 was the least.
